Description

The enhanced vaccination programme will consist of two elements: • Mobile and roving clinical vaccination provision offered across the city to priority cohorts including eligible cohorts who remain unvaccinated, Middle Layer Super Output priority areas (MSOA), businesses, university students and homelessness and new arrival providers. The roving and mobile model will enable the administration of Covid-19 vaccines at flexible locations outside of existing vaccination site provision to residents of Wolverhampton. The aim of roving and mobile provision is to improve access and maximise vaccine uptake in certain geographical areas, communities or among groups with low coverage. • An outreach and engagement programme consisting of a multipronged approach in order to drive uptake and will include the following themes: partnerships, access and communications. This will involve analysis and identification of the highest priority low uptake groups and further segmentation to understand the root causes of vaccine hesitancy and solutions to deliver successful interventions to drive uptake.
